CBAT is not a good buy right now for a beginner long-term investor with $50,000-$100,000 to deploy. The stock shows weak technical momentum, no meaningful bullish proprietary trading signal, no recent news catalyst, and no evidence of improving fundamentals in the latest quarter data provided. Even though the option market is heavily call-skewed, the lack of volume and the extremely elevated implied volatility make that sentiment unreliable for a long-term entry. For an impatient investor who wants to act now rather than wait for a better setup, the clearer decision is to avoid buying this stock today.

Technical Analysis

Technicals are bearish. MACD histogram is below zero and still negatively contracting, which suggests downward momentum persists. RSI_6 at 38.334 is weak but not oversold enough to signal a strong rebound. The moving average structure is bearish, with SMA_200 above SMA_20 above SMA_5, confirming a downtrend. Price at 0.63 is only slightly above the prior close and below the pivot at 0.633, which means the stock is not breaking out decisively. Key support is 0.568, with deeper support at 0.528, while resistance sits at 0.698 and 0.738. The short-term pattern data also shows only modest upside probabilities, which does not support an aggressive buy.

Options sentiment is extremely call-heavy based on open interest, but the picture is distorted by almost no trading volume. Open interest put-call ratio at 0.04 suggests bullish positioning, yet option volume is effectively zero, so this is not strong actionable sentiment. Implied volatility is extremely high at 678.86 with IV percentile at 100, which indicates options are very expensive and the market expects large movement. For a beginner long-term investor, this does not create a clean entry signal.
